Welcome Bonus: $30 No Deposit

The XM welcome bonus gives new Indian traders $30 (approximately Rs 2,520) in trading credit without requiring any deposit. This is genuine free trading capital that you can use on live markets. Here is how it works.

How to claim: Register a new XM account, complete full KYC verification (PAN card and Aadhaar), and the $30 bonus appears in your trading account automatically. No promo code is needed. The process takes about 24 hours after verification.

What you can do with it: Trade any instrument available on XM including forex, gold, indices, and cryptocurrencies. The $30 is enough to open micro lot positions and experience live market conditions. With 1:1000 leverage, $30 controls up to $30,000 in position value.

Withdrawal conditions: The $30 bonus itself cannot be withdrawn. Only profits earned from trading with the bonus are withdrawable, and only after meeting minimum volume requirements. XM requires you to trade a specific number of lots before profit withdrawal is enabled.

Realistic expectations: With $30 and micro lots, generating meaningful profit is possible but challenging. The bonus is best viewed as a risk-free way to test XM's execution quality, platform stability, and withdrawal speed before committing your own funds. Treat it as a live demo account rather than a money-making opportunity.

Deposit Bonus: Up to $5,000

XM's deposit bonus is their most valuable promotion for Indian traders making their first deposit. It operates on a two-tier system.

Tier 1: 50% Bonus up to $250

Your first deposit of up to $500 receives a 50% bonus. If you deposit $500 (Rs 42,000), you get $250 in bonus credits, giving you $750 total trading equity. If you deposit less, the bonus is proportional. A Rs 10,000 deposit ($119) gets approximately $60 in bonus, totaling about $179.

Tier 2: 20% Bonus up to $4,750

Deposits beyond the first $500 qualify for a 20% bonus. This tier has a much higher cap. To maximize the full $5,000 total bonus (combining both tiers), you would need to deposit approximately $24,250 total (about Rs 20,37,000). Few retail traders reach this level, but even partial usage provides meaningful additional equity.

Practical example for Indian traders: You deposit Rs 42,000 ($500). You receive $250 Tier 1 bonus. Later you deposit another Rs 84,000 ($1,000). You receive $200 Tier 2 bonus (20% of $1,000). Your total equity is $1,500 deposited + $450 bonus = $1,950 total trading capital. The $450 bonus represents a 30% effective boost to your capital.

XM Loyalty Program

XM's loyalty program rewards active traders with XM Points (XMP) that can be converted to trading credits or cash rewards. The program has four tiers based on your trading days.

Loyalty Level Days Active Points per Lot Conversion Rate
Executive 0+ 10 XMP 10 XMP = ~$0.33
Gold 30+ 13 XMP 13 XMP = ~$0.43
Diamond 60+ 16 XMP 16 XMP = ~$0.53
Elite 100+ 20 XMP 20 XMP = ~$0.67

At the Elite level, you earn approximately $0.67 per standard lot traded. For an active Indian trader executing 20 standard lots per month, this translates to about $13.40 per month or Rs 1,126 in additional value. Over a year, that compounds to approximately Rs 13,500 in trading credits.

XM Points can be converted to bonus credits (used as additional margin) or redeemed for cash rewards at Elite level. The conversion is automatic through the Members Area. Points do not expire as long as you remain active.

Bonus Terms You Must Watch

Withdrawal impact: Withdrawing deposited funds triggers proportional bonus removal. If you deposit $500 and receive $250 bonus, then withdraw $250 (half your deposit), you lose $125 (half your bonus). Plan your withdrawals carefully to maintain maximum bonus benefit.

Margin call treatment: Bonus credits count toward your equity for margin calculation purposes. However, in a margin call scenario, the bonus is removed before your deposited funds are liquidated. This means you cannot rely on the bonus as a safety net against margin calls.

Account type restrictions: Not all XM account types qualify for all bonuses. The XM Shares account typically does not qualify for deposit bonuses. Micro, Standard, Ultra Low, and Zero accounts are usually eligible. Check the current terms before opening your account.

Expiry and inactivity: While bonuses do not technically expire, account inactivity for 90 consecutive days may result in bonus removal. If you take a break from trading, log in and make at least one small trade per month to keep your bonus active.

Are XM Bonuses Worth It for Indian Traders?

The welcome bonus is absolutely worth claiming. It is free money with no deposit required. Even if you only use it to test the platform for a few days before depositing your own funds, you have lost nothing and gained real market experience.

The deposit bonus is valuable for traders with limited capital. If you are starting with Rs 20,000-50,000, the 50% bonus tier effectively gives you 50% more trading capital. This additional margin can be the difference between surviving a normal market drawdown and receiving a margin call.

The loyalty program rewards consistency. Indian traders who maintain regular trading activity will accumulate meaningful XMP over time. At Elite level, the rebate effectively reduces your trading costs, which is particularly valuable for active traders who execute many lots per month.

However, do not let bonuses drive your broker choice. Choose XM because its spreads, execution, and platform quality suit your trading needs. The bonus is a cherry on top, not the cake itself. A broker with tighter spreads and no bonus may save you more money long-term than one with generous bonuses but wide spreads.
